WebUnordered Merchandise AS 45.45.105 - AS 45.45.110 Sec. 45.45.105. Unsolicited merchandise. A person may not offer merchandise for sale, in any manner, when the offer includes the voluntary and unsolicited sending of merchandise not actually ordered or requested by the recipient, either orally or in writing. WebApr 13, 2024 · Penalty Offenses Concerning Unordered Merchandise. The FTC has issued a Notice that it has determined that certain acts or practices involving sending and/or attempting to collect payment for unordered merchandise are unfair or deceptive, and violate the FTC Act. Under state and federal law, recipients of unordered merchandise may keep the goods and are under no obligation to pay for or return them. ...Federal law states that the sender cannot send you a bill or collection notice for unordered merchandise.
